Beyond its plot and music, VTV left an indelible mark on Tamil pop culture. The film became a landmark achievement for director Gautham Menon, known for his nuanced storytelling and visually arresting frames that often elevated the filming locations to characters in themselves. Its influence extended to fashion, with the film famously boosting the sales of striped, blue cotton saris. Over a decade later, the film continues to be celebrated and analyzed for its mature handling of complex relationship dynamics, solidifying its status as a timeless classic.

Gautham Menon brought a "Chennai-cool" aesthetic to the film. From the rainy streets of Kerala to the bustling life in Chennai, the cinematography by Manoj Paramahamsa turned every frame into a painting. The dialogue was conversational, using a mix of Tamil and English that mirrored how real people spoke. The Soul of the Film: A.R. Rahman’s Music

The ending acknowledges that love, while powerful, sometimes bows to the weight of reality, timing, and personal choices. Karthik channels his heartbreak into art, directing his debut film (also titled Vinnaithaandi Varuvaayaa ), showcasing how pain can be transformed into a creative triumph. The final meeting between Karthik and Jessie in New York provides closure, not through a reunion, but through mutual respect and the timeless nature of their past love. Cultural Impact and Legacy
